Traditionally, July 4 weekend is a time for barbecue, beaches and reckless behavior with fireworks, but if you’re a gamer there are plenty of deals to keep you indoors. Here’s our round-up of this weekend’s best fourth of July video game sales.

Steam has been running a summer sale that ends on July 4. Notables include 27 games by 2K (including the Bioshock series and Borderlands) for $90, Saints Row 2 for $7.50, four Introversion games for $5 and every Valve game ever for $67.

Namco’s doing a big independence day sale, most notably with discounts on its classic games for iPhone, iPad and Android. It’s a $1 each for Pac-Man, Dig Dug Remix and Galaga Remix.

Impulse is having a PC game sale, including the THQ Ultimate Bundle — five games for $50.

EA Mobile’s got some iPhone games on sale, including Tetris for $3.

Here are four deals on war games from Direct2Drive.

I’ve never heard of Danger Dodgeball for the iPhone, but it’s free.

Casual gaming portal Big Fish Games is taking 30 percent off all $6.99 games this weekend. Just enter the code JULY4THSALE when checking out.

Care to try OnLive, the new cloud gaming service? Get the one-year free membership, then get 30 percent off full games and rentals with the code 30OFFJULY4.

It’s not technically a holiday sale, but everything Sonic the Hedgehog-related on the Playstation network is discounted until July 6.

Good things come to those who wait. Xbox Live’s Rock Band music sale begins July 6.
